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0701650636 6190 60770550322 229
11446129 69111301951
11446129 69111301951
888 07 6524557648
All about undefined
Interested in learning more?
11446129 69111301951
888 07 6524557648
See more
7841894 323 2681
3971074 8825 5580609239 670449 345
See more
0841828750 4073344 89
431 584 144686409
See more